Extremely thin, condensed sans-serif with hairline strokes. A very thin, condensed grotesque sans-serif font with hairline strokes, featuring tall, narrow letterforms and minimal stroke contrast.
Use in modern editorial design, luxury branding, fashion magazines, and minimalist web design.
Headlines, logos, and display text
